Output e391345646d8b68a5f1af8f3983489b8a7676d675ffcf21596858b3953270ce5:1

value
40997188
script pubkey
OP_0 OP_PUSHBYTES_20 d710721812c6ccd99e9d5b675b320380a996a9a9
address
bc1q6ug8yxqjcmxdn85atdn4kvsrsz5ed2df0vnpxw
transaction
e391345646d8b68a5f1af8f3983489b8a7676d675ffcf21596858b3953270ce5
confirmations
155508
spent
true